Epson Stylus D88 Photo Edition review
Verdict:
The D88 produces decent print quality and is reasonably priced. It's a competent printer, but it isn't as fast or as cheap to run as HP's DeskJet 5940.

Like the Stylus D68 reviewed on the previous page, Epson's Stylus D88 is a direct replacement for an existing model.
There's little difference between the specification of this printer and the Stylus C86 that it succeeds, however. Like the D68, the Stylus D88 uses the new DURABrite Ultra pigment inks. It uses the same manual head alignment routine as the D68, but is otherwise simple to set up.
Both the new Epson printers reviewed in this test use a separate ink cartridge for each colour, rather than the two-cartridge system used by HP and two of the Canon inkjets. Epson's approach can help reduce print costs, as you never need throw away unused ink. However, although both Epson inkjets have low mono running costs, neither is especially affordable in colour.
Like many of the printers on test, Epson's cartridges were so new that they weren't widely available at the time we went to press. We'd expect to see a small decrease in prices over the next few months.
We expect any printer to produce legible text at any quality setting. Draft text from the D88 is a big improvement over that from the D68, so we were able to run our 50-page document test at its fastest setting. This produced a rapid result, but as the D88's sturdy output tray has no lip to retain printed paper, pages spilled on to the desk and lost their order.
At higher-quality settings the D88 is too slow for this to be a problem, and its plain paper print quality is among the best here. Colour graphics benefit from solid-looking colours and text is dark black.
